Builtech is currently seeking a Project Engineer ready to join our fast‑paced and team‑oriented environment.

Responsibilities
  • Distribute new or updated drawings and specifications.
  • Research drawing interpretations, problems, conflicts, interferences, and errors.
  • Research, transmit and monitor RFIs.
  • Prepare and monitor a submittal log in accordance with the project schedule and specifications.
  • Attend and document project meetings.
  • Manage the close‑out process.
  • Assist with change order documentation and compilation.
  • Support onsite safety programs to maintain a safe jobsite per the requirements of OSHA and the Builtech Safety Plan.
